Hop into your dune buggy for an exhilarating off-road adventure through the Dominican countryside. You'll navigate rugged trails, dusty paths, and jungle terrain, discovering the true beauty of Punta Cana beyond the resorts.
Explore an underground cenote (natural cave) and take a refreshing dip in its crystal-clear waters. This is a hidden gem where you can cool off and enjoy the natural beauty of the island.
Take a break at one of Punta Cana’s pristine, less crowded beaches. Feel the soft sand beneath your feet, relax, or enjoy the views of the turquoise ocean.
Drive through small local villages, get a glimpse of Dominican life, and interact with friendly locals. Learn about their culture and traditions as you make your way through the countryside.

Punta Cana is a popular tourist destination with a relatively low crime rate. However, petty theft and scams can occur, especially in crowded areas and at night.
